引擎教程汇总:
【刺客引擎】引擎萌新设教程第一课——引擎设置
【刺客引擎】引擎萌新设教程第二课——登陆器配置
【刺客引擎】引擎萌新设教程第三课——手机端的简单配置
【刺客引擎】引擎萌新设教程第四课——手机端的热更新
首先我们需要准备一下需要的工具
1.反编译打包工具:APKDB 此工具自行百度下载
2.文本编辑软件;UE(UltraEdit)或者Notepad3 或者其它软件都行
3.需要测试的模拟器 个人建议雷电摸弄器 应为版本都是基于雷电模拟器测试的
好了准备好以上软件接下来就开始干活了
一,反编译APK安装包(APKDB)
选择安装包鼠标右键 使用APKDB编译 直接回车确认 如图
二,修改服务器配置
路径:\assets\res\config serverlist.xml
修改配置项如图
SL ServerList 主游戏列表
SL2 ServerList 副游戏列表
DLZP ServerList 热更新服务器列表地址 【此处地址为补丁文件的绝对路径 png 文件夹为png文件夹所在路径 】
三.本地资源预加载压缩包 res的配置
路径:\assets\res res.zip 【不分包 单个最大640M可解压】
此压缩包为游戏资源预加压缩包 可分开几个包压缩 res res1 res2 建议单个包最大不超过300M 【注意:这里的分包压缩不是软件自带的分包压缩】 分包原则为大包优先为res
里面的资源建议放以下资源文件:
Items.wil 包裹内观 【建议使用png文件夹方式】 【目前不支持扩展】
StateItem.wil 装备佩戴后内观 【目前不支持扩展】
DnItems.wil 装备地上外观 【目前不支持扩展】
Hum.wil 衣服外观 【素材文件比较大的建议热更新】 【衣服目前支持到 Hum3】
Weapon.wil武器外观 【素材文件比较大的建议热更新】 【武器目前支持到Weapon3】
HumEffect.wil 武器特效 【素材文件比较大的建议热更新】
Npc.wil NPC外观 【目前支持NPC2扩展】
Objects.wil 至 Objects30.wil
mmap.wil 小地图
SmTiles.wil 小地砖 【建议使用png文件夹方式】
Tiles.wil 大地砖 【建议使用png文件夹方式】
Magic.wil 魔法效果
MagIcon.wil 技能图标 【实际手机不会读取此技能图标】
Effect.wil 技能效果
Hair.wil 发型
ico.wil 图标素材
UC_Prguse.wil 手机必备UI
Npcface.wil 脚本插入素材(NPC脚本对框大小等素材)
Mon.wil 怪物 【目前支持到Mon32】
以下为刺客相关补丁
hum_ck.wil 刺客相关
magic_ck.wil 刺客相关
hair_ck.wil 刺客相关
wep_ck_L.wil 刺客相关
wep_ck_R.wil 刺客相关
四 资源读取文件配置
路径:\assets\res\data ImageData.json
此文件为游戏运行是读取补丁资源文件的列表配置文件
配置注意事项
1.必须要仔细核对补丁 文件的名称【特别是大小写】 文件后缀名【大小写】 png 文件夹的大小写
2.最后一行的 “ , ” 不需要
五,软件图标修改
路径 res\mipmap-hdpi res\mipmap-mdpi res\mipmap-xhdpi res\mipmap-xxhdpi 【文件名称需要与原包文件名称一致】
六,软件名称修改
路径;\res\values strings.xml
此文件可修改软件安装名字 以及版本号修改
七,游戏加载动画修改
路径;\assets\res cg.mp4
常见问题及解决方法:
1.进游戏黑屏,无地图加载
解决方法;
1.确认与地图相关的 大地砖 小地砖文件是否有配置到游戏安装包中
2.检查 ImageData.json 文件中的配置项是否有大地砖小地砖的配置文件 是否名称 后缀名 大小写完全正确
3.检查 ImageData.json 最后一行是否有 “,” 如果有请去掉
4.检查 \assets\res\Map 文件中是否有地图
5.检查 \assets\res\data 文件中 .wix 文件是否与 wil文件配套
2.在有怪物的地图挂机会闪退
解决办法:确认 ImageData.json 文件中是否有配置 UC_Prguse.wil (0426版已改为JXOL.wil 跟PC版同步 )
发表评论